Excerpt from The Improvement of Naturally Cross-Pollinated Plants by Selection in Self-Fertilized Lines: I. The Production of Inbred Strains of Corn The results of previous investigations on inbreeding corn are reviewed to Show the development of the method of selection in self - fertilized lines. Four varieties of corn have been self-fertilized and selected for five generations. Eighty-six lines were started and twenty of these were lost or discarded. The method of procedure was to grow three progenies in each line and self-pollinate five of the most desirable appearing plants in the best progeny each year. A large number of clear - cut recessive abnormalities appeared during the course Of the inbreeding. In all except one case these were eliminated by the fifth generation. NO significant difference in yield was found between segregating and non -segregating progenies in lines Showing recessive abnormal ities in the previous generation. Also lines having recessive abnormalities at the start showed no greater reduction, 1n yield during the five generations than lines that were free from them throughout the experiment. All lines showed a marked reduction in yield and a Slowing down of the rate Of growth. Although great differences were Shown, no lines were as productive as the original variety. NO appreciable correlation was found between the characters of the seed ear, weight Of seed, Size Of seedling, or the appearance of the plants at pollinating time and the production Of grain in the same genera tion. Some correlation in certain characters was found between the first and last generations, particularly in height of plant and in per cent. Of moldy ears. Less association was Shown in amount of tillering and in smut infection, while in productiveness practically no relation was found, showing that good and poor yielding strains may come from productive or unproductive plants at the start. Excerpt from The Improvement of Naturally Cross-Pollinated Plants by Selection in Self-Fertilized Lines, Vol. 2: The Testing and Utilization of Inbred Strains of Corn The application of inbreeding to the improvement of corn has received an increasing amount of attention since its inception a quarter-oi a century ago. In 1932 more than acres of corn were planted in this country with seed that had resulted, in one way or another, from the crossing of inbred plants. Although the production of hybrid corn seed seems to be well started in commercial practice, the development, testing and most advantageous use of inbred strains still present many problems. The first attempt to account for the increased growth immediately resulting from cross-fertilization may be called the physiological hypothesis of hybrid stimulation. In this it was thought that the bringing together of germinally diverse elements by crossing different lines, generated the growth activity commonly referred to as hybrid vigor. Conversely, the reduced size and slower growth rate of inbred lines was considered the natural result as the germinal constitution is simplified.
